Lucio Ferrara
At the age of ten, Lucio Ferrara began playing the clarinet, but in his mind he heard "string" notes.
With a classical guitar in his hands. Ferrara likes to define himself a traveling musician. Born in the southern italian region of puglia, he moves among Bologna, Rome and New York. He has performed with Lee Konitz, Benny Golson, Antonio Ciacca, Joey De Francesco, Jerry Bergonzi, Harry Allen, Joe Magnarelli, Peter Bernstein. His teaching activity is intense, working at the Conservatory of music in Cosenza, since 2004 he is Director of Education and Professor of Jazz Guitar of Orsara Jazz Summer Camp, He also was for two years Director of Education of Tuscia in Jazz and La Spezia Jazz Festival.
Bachelor's degree in Contemporary Music (Jazz Guitar) at the Conservatory of music "GB Martini "in Bologna and Master's Degree in Contemporary Music (Jazz) at the Conservatory of Music " A. Buzzolla " in Adria.
